offsetHeight clientHeight scrollHeight三者的区别与浏览器表现
2019-05-27 21:12
239 查看
offsetHeight = height + padding + border;
clientHeight = height + padding;
scrollHeight = srcollTop + clientHeight + offsetHeight;
在文档中offsetHeight是内容区域的高度 document.document.offsetHeight + document.body.offsetHeight;
文档中的clientHeight是指可视窗口的高度;
文档中的scrollHeight:如果内容区域高度大于可视窗口,scrollHeight指内容区域高度;如果内容区域高度小于可视窗口,scrollHeight指可视窗口高度
相关文章推荐
- 【HTML/CSS】主流浏览器下下offsetHeight\clientHeight\scrollHeight以及window的innerHeight\outerHeight等的关系
- clientHeight / scrollHeight / offsetHeight 等属性的区别图
- clientHeight / scrollHeight / offsetHeight 等属性的区别图
- clientHeight / scrollHeight / offsetHeight 等属性的区别图
- clientHeight / scrollHeight / offsetHeight 等属性的区别图
- clientHeight / scrollHeight / offsetHeight 等属性的区别图示( 作者:Choy Lv)
- JavaScript获取浏览器高度和宽度值(documentElement,clientHeight,offsetHeight,scrollHeight,scrollTop,offsetParent,offsetY,innerHeight)
- clientWidth clientHeight scrollWidth scrollHeight offsetWidth offsetHieght的区别
- 关于offsetTop offsetHeight clientHeight scrollHeight scrollTop的区别研究
- scrollTop clientTop offsetTop scrollHeight clientHeight clientWidth的区别及用法
- JavaScript获取浏览器高度和宽度值(documentElement,clientHeight,offsetHeight,scrollHeight,scrollTop,offsetParent,
- clientWidth clientHeight scrollWidth scrollHeight offsetWidth offsetHieght的区别
- offsetWidth/offsetHeight,clientWidth/clientHeight与scrollWidth/scrollHeight的区别
- JavaScript获取浏览器高度和宽度值(documentElement,clientHeight,offsetHeight,scrollHeight,scrollTop,offsetParent,offsetY,innerHeight)
- JavaScript获取浏览器高度和宽度值(documentElement,clientHeight,offsetHeight,scrollHeight,scrollTop,offsetParent,
- clientHeight / scrollHeight / offsetHeight 等属性的区别图
- height clientHeight scrollHeight offsetHeight的大致区别
- Javascritp client,offset,scroll的区别,这里只说width和height
- clientHeight / scrollHeight / offsetHeight 等属性的区别图
- js的offset,client,scroll的区别